The industry trend for Three Phase Shunt Reactors is marked by a focus on advanced technologies for increased efficiency and environmental sustainability. Manufacturers are exploring innovative materials and designs to enhance the performance of shunt reactors. Additionally, there is a growing emphasis on incorporating smart grid features, such as real-time monitoring and control capabilities, to optimize reactive power compensation. As the power industry evolves towards more renewable energy integration and grid modernization, Three Phase Shunt Reactors are adapting to play a crucial role in maintaining grid stability and reliability amidst changing power generation dynamics.

Three Phase Shunt Reactor is a vital component in electrical power systems designed to regulate voltage levels. It consists of three phases of reactors connected in parallel to the power transmission network. Shunt reactors are equipped with iron-core coils and are primarily used to compensate capacitive reactive power, stabilizing voltage and enhancing the efficiency of long-distance power transmission. By absorbing excess reactive power, these reactors prevent overvoltage conditions and maintain the overall stability of the electrical grid, ensuring optimal performance of power generation and distribution systems.
